Output 99073ae02ddfdf73117c4ab73636cffc51dba85720abb874b879e35e6eac36e9:4

value
89003981
script pubkey
OP_HASH160 OP_PUSHBYTES_20 72eeeb86aa21f38003696f316aaca391d83fd332 OP_EQUAL
address
3CAjAsDnEyaHbK2y4Wes13B3EtScP8cKGQ
transaction
99073ae02ddfdf73117c4ab73636cffc51dba85720abb874b879e35e6eac36e9
spent
true